Afro-Brazilian poet and politician, the legendary Carlos Marighella. Driven to fight against the erosion of civil and human rights following the CIA-backed military coup of 1964 and the brutal, racist right-wing dictatorship that followed, the revolutionary leaves behind his wife and son to take up arms, becoming a notorious enemy to the power structure.

The story revolves around Rubem, who inherits an old motel from his uncle, a property he believes to be abandoned. Upon arriving at the property, he finds Grace, a former employee of the establishment, who lives in the closed property. To pay off their debts, they decide to reopen the “Motel Pérola”, but with the help of Nalva, they develop a plan involving cyber pornography. From then on, they will have to do everything they can to ensure that the secret hidden in the motel rooms is not discovered.
